May 23, 2002    Yet another unbelievable story.  Just before Memorial
Day, a volunteer from one of the Dallas-suburb shelters emailed me about
this poor, old, emaciated, stinky shih tzu that REALLY, REALLY needed
our rescue to take.   He had a terrible skin infection and smelled so bad
that no one would go near his cage.  Of course,  there was no way to put
this dog up for adoption to the public, so his ONLY chance for life was
if our rescue took him in.  The pictures made me sick!!!

Who could let a tiny, sweet little dog get in a condition like this?

June 1, 2002
We got Brillo to Houston to our "intensive care" foster home.  His skin
is nasty and so sore he doesn't even want to walk.  How can ANYONE
allow a sweet, adorable, loving lap dog get in a condition like this?

We found that Brillo has demodex or puppy mange.  And that he's only
about five years old.  He has some sight problems, but luckily, after we
cleaned his eyes out several times, he can see enough to navigate the
house and yard.

June 2, 2002

Often times, when we start treating demodex, the skin gets horribly
worse before it gets better.  The mites get so aggrevated at the dip
that's killing them, they make the poor dog's skin itch even more.   Poor
Brillo is chewing bloody holes in his little legs.

Brillo will have a    L O N G   road to recovery.   Because his mange was
allowed to go so long and get so bad, it could take 6-8 months before we
can get his immune system built up and get the mites under control.

Brillo's general health condition makes the situation even worse.  He's
very thin.

Brillo is very thin, but is eating pretty well.

July 26, 2002

Significant progress with adorable Brillo.

His sores are healing quite well.   The folds and stretched out skin seems
to have pulled back up again and his legs look like a normal dogs.  Take a
look at his legs below and compare them to what his legs looked like just
a month ago.

The best part,
Brillo runs and plays like a little puppy again!!!!!
